Question: I have two servers to act as a DAS. Both are running DAS as a NT-Service. Will the backup DAS automagically take over whenever the primary ‘dies’?
On the secondary DAS (the one you start in console mode), click on Console, then Options and select the Console Mode tab. Select the “authorise this application to become Primary Document Agent Server”. If the first DAS dies, then this one will become the primary DAS. You can change the frequency at which it checks to see if the primary DAS is working, and also get it to notify you when it becomes the primary DAS.

Question: I have two servers to act as a DAS. Both are running DAS as a NT-Service. Will the backup DAS automagically take over whenever the primary ‘dies’?
It depends on how you have configured the “second” DAS. You have to remember that the secondary server DOES NOT become primary UNLESS you configure it to. If you go into the OPTIONS for the secondary server, you have to choose the option for it to “become primary”. This OPTION really helps me a lot (one of BO’s + points), as I do not want my secondary DAS to become primary, as my secondary DAS is just a workstation and used only for monitoring purposes.
However, if you DO decide you want it to become primary and set it so, it will become primary in 30 minutes.

Question: I have two servers to act as a DAS. Both are running DAS as a NT-Service. Will the backup DAS automagically take over whenever the primary ‘dies’?
Yes, the secondary DAS becomes primary when the original DAS is stopped by manually exiting it. The secondary DAS will not become primary for at least 30 minutes if the original DAS fails or the original DAS is rebooted. Also, the secondary DAS must be authorized to become primary. (Under Options, Console Mode). See pages 13-14 in the DAS Admin Guide for BO 4.1.

Question: I have two servers to act as a DAS. Both are running DAS as a NT-Service. Will the backup DAS automagically take over whenever the primary ‘dies’?
Of course the alledge “backup” DAS service is not started at all. When started it tries to show the dialogbox that it will act as a console because it finds a DAS online already. As nobody is able to click the ok button it probably is never started! And that’s also way it will not “take over” when the primary DAD failes.
QED: it is not possible to run a backup DAS as a NT Service!
